I have SMS 2.0 SP2 pushed out to all 70 servers in my domain and some are failing to logoff/shutdown properly, receiving SMSMON32.exe, WUser32.exe, or Avertised Program Manager processes that won't shut down properly. I experienced similiar problems on Win95 clients w/SP1 and I don't want to install the client on all the workstations until this is resolved. Anyone know a fix for this??
 
I've only seen this problem occur when I try to logoff the machine as an SMS installation is taking place. Please understand that the SMS client installation takes about 8 to 15 mintutes to install. The initial SMSMAN.exe running does appear to take more than a minute or two; however, the client continues to install in the backround. If you try to log off the machine as it is installing SMS components, you may get the described error. Check you Systems MAnagement icon in control panel (on the client), select the Components tab, and verify that all components are installed properly. SMS is pretty smart, it should be able to correct itself if there was a problem with the initial installation.

 
I am getting a similar problem with Advanced Clients in a SMS2003 environment, with Win2003 Native AD. When I remote desktop onto a server that has the Adv Client installed, and try to log off, it takes about 5 mins to logoff, instead of 5 seconds. Microsoft have released a hotfix for this (KB831962), but there is no place available for download of this file.

Any ideas where to find it?
